Year in Web Performance: 2019

MachMetrics

In the below image, ‘fast’ websites are those with a FCP consistently below 1 second. Conversely, ‘slow’ websites are consistently slower that 3 seconds. The results show that only 13% of the websites in this study are considered fast. Only 2% of the websites in the pool had a TTFB under 0.2

Introducing SVT-AV1: a scalable open-source AV1 framework

The Netflix TechBlog

Intel and Netflix announced their collaboration on a software video encoder implementation called SVT-AV1 on April 8, 2019.
